APST Limited Special excursions are the result of passenger requests for an excursion that combined live theatre with all of the elements of a typical Country Dinner excursion.
These trips combine all of the most popular events and entertainment that AlbertaPrairie offers throughout the season and are the only excursions on which a train robbery is almost a certainty.
AlbertaPrairie is delighted to have the outstanding Calgary theatre company Shadow Productions produce and present an original musical comedy for our "Limited" excursions.
